
45 Days Lover
A hit-and-run accident puts Rose in a coma. When she awakens with amnesia, Rose is asked by her rescuer Kam to stay while she gets her memory back. Rose gradually falls for Kam, but soon realizes her relationship to him and his horrible truth.
